The huge bedroom in the basement of the former Gogola Palace in Sibenik, Croatia still displays some of the art works once offered for sale to Art Cafe customers. The painted ceiling beams are original Renaissance decorations uncovered during renovations.

About this place:

The former Art Cafe was born from the rubble of the lowest level of the Renaissance era Gogola palace off the central piazza in Sibenik, Croatia. Now a B&B, the spacious apartment features a huge bedroom and separate bar/sitting area with a great sound system. The stone walls feature several local artists' paintings. A second studio apartment, the former home of a mistress to a long ago city luminary, lies adjacent and can also be rented. Breakfast is taken at a cafe located just steps away with a view onto St Jakob's cathedral and the harbor front.
